Our guest speakers were Pastor Brent Warkentin and his wife, Joan. Pastor Brent was asked to talk about a controversial topic: submission in marriage:-)
Pastor Brent reminded us that submission is a very complicated idea to live out. It originates in the Greek language. In a military use it means "to line up under the authority of.” Outside of the military usage it means "to voluntarily giving in and cooperate.” Submission when referred to in the Bible (and not regarding military) is more of an attitude…submission is not required but a “choice.” It is with humility and a spirit of cooperation. We are to have mutual respect for each other and not to define each other by roles but to encourage each other in our walk with Christ.
The way that Pastor Brent described the relationship between husband and wife was of real encouragement to me. Men are the protectors and spiritual leaders of their families, while wives are to cooperate with and respect their husband's leadership position within their families. He encouraged us to pray for our husbands. To pray that they would spend time in prayer with US and to read bible stories or pray with our children.
Scriptures shared:
Wives: Ephesians 5:22-24; Colossians 3:18; 1 Tim 2:11-15; 1 Peter 3:1-6
Husbands: Ephesians 5:23; Ephesians 5:25-28; 1 Peter 3:7
Everyone: Ephesians 5:21; Colossians 3:12-14; Galatians 5:22-23
